ABSTRACT:
A device for detecting switching positions of an element movable along a detent curve. The device includes an optical transmitter and an optical receiver. A shutter is between the transmitter and the receiver. The shutter moves relative to the transmitter and the receiver in response to the element moving between switching positions. A light-beam aperture is on the detent curve at a point corresponding to a given switching position such that the light-beam aperture and a shutter aperture of the shutter are aligned when the element is in the given switching position. One of the transmitter and the receiver is positioned behind the detent curve and aligned with the light-beam aperture viewed from the direction of the other of the transmitter and the receiver such that light travels from the transmitter through the light-beam and shutter apertures to illuminate the receiver when the element is in the given switching position.
